Description Heycli is an innovative AI tool designed to demystify the Linux command line by translating natural language descriptions into accurate and executable terminal commands. It empowers users of all skill levels, from novices struggling with syntax to seasoned professionals seeking efficiency, to interact with their Linux systems more intuitively. By simplifying complex operations and providing clear explanations, Heycli significantly reduces the learning curve, enhances productivity, and minimizes errors within the command-line environment, making it an indispensable assistant for anyone working with Linux. Parny is an all-in-one AI-powered platform designed to revolutionize on-call management and alert monitoring for modern engineering and operations teams. It consolidates incident response workflows, providing real-time alerts, intelligent routing, automated remediation actions, and comprehensive performance analytics. By integrating with existing tools and leveraging social media for swift updates, Parny aims to minimize downtime and enhance incident resolution efficiency.
What It Does Heycli functions as an intelligent command-line assistant, accepting plain English queries and instantly converting them into precise Linux terminal commands. Users describe their desired action, and the AI generates the corresponding command, often accompanied by explanations, without executing it directly. This process streamlines command creation, making complex operations accessible and error-proof while maintaining user control over execution. Parny centralizes alerts from various monitoring systems, applying AI to intelligently route incidents to the correct on-call personnel based on schedules and escalation policies. It enables automated actions to mitigate issues swiftly and provides a unified dashboard for tracking incident lifecycle and team performance. The platform ensures timely communication and streamlined collaboration during critical incidents.
